lanning a wedding can be quite a task but planning one from out of state is really a challenge! Tom and Mi Mi met that challenge head on and did an excellent job....... from Washington, DC and in just a few short weeks they planned a simply elegant wedding with lots of attention to detail.

The wedding day unfolded as we met Mi Mi at the beautiful Proximity Hotel in Greensboro NC to do a few pics of Mi Mi. Dressed in a wedding gown by Modern Trousseau, she looked absolutely stunning!

Afterwards, we traveled to Denton, NC, a cozy little town located southwest of High Point...... where Tom and Mi Mi spoke their vows.... in a one-room church. Mt Ebal church is rooted in family history going back to the mid 1800s....Mi Mi's ancestors established the church and laid the foundation for what became the cornerstone of the Methodist Protestant Revival movement in NC

... no lights, no fans and no electricity.....tucked back off the road in a field with a breathtaking view of beautiful rolling hills stretching beyond the horizon.

The reception was held at the, just recently opened, new space at Revolution Mill Studios in Greensboro. We had a great time celebrating with their family and friends...... the majority from out of state... across the country.
